Footnotes
CLEARLY STARDOM got sent from the gate to set the pace in the two path, came under coaxing midway around the turn, kicked on while staying on the left lead down the lane, and held safe. LONGNECK stalked in the three path, was cued midway around the turn, swung from the five path into the lane, and ran on but was second best. RUN OF THE HOUSE laid in range inside, came under pressure along the rail midway around, and finished evenly for show. WEITZMAN chased in the two path, was ridden into the turn, and kept on in the three path down the stretch. CASTLE GAP trailed in the three path, was roused passing the three-eighths pole, fanned out to the six path at the top of the lane, and stayed on willingly. CIEL pressed the pace in the two path but gave way between foes down the stretch.
